BAMBI/NMA Protein acts as a negative regulator, controlling TGF-beta signaling and modulating cellular responses within the intricate network. Its regulatory role ensures a balanced and controlled signaling cascade, making BAMBI/NMA a key player in fine-tuning cellular outcomes influenced by TGF-beta. This highlights its significance in maintaining the delicate balance of signaling pathways involved in various physiological processes. BAMBI/NMA Protein, Mouse (HEK293, Fc) is the recombinant mouse-derived BAMBI/NMA protein, expressed by HEK293 , with C-hFc labeled tag.

Stability Test
The thermal stability is described by the loss rate. The loss rate was determined by accelerated thermal degradation test, that is, incubate the protein at 37℃ for 48h, and no obvious degradation and precipitation were observed. The loss rate isless than 8% within the expiration date under appropriate storage condition.

Protein Description
BAMBI (Bone Morphogenetic Protein and Activin Membrane-bound Inhibitor) and NMA (Nodal Modulator A) are important proteins that play critical roles in various biological processes, particularly in the regulation of embryonic development and cellular signaling pathways. Research into BAMBI/NMA recombinant proteins focuses on understanding their mechanisms of action and interactions within the transforming growth factor-beta (TGF-β) superfamily, which includes important growth factors involved in cell differentiation, proliferation, and tissue homeostasis. BAMBI serves as a pivotal antagonist of bone morphogenetic proteins, mitigating their signaling pathways, while NMA is involved in modulating Nodal signaling, a crucial aspect of mesoderm formation and left-right axis determination during embryogenesis. The study of these recombinant proteins has significant implications, as they could provide insights into congenital disorders, cancer progression, and regenerative medicine. By elucidating their roles and functions, researchers aim to harness their properties for therapeutic applications, including the development of novel drugs and biotechnological tools that target related signaling pathways, thereby advancing our understanding of development and potential interventions in pathological states.
